三价铬电镀硬铬及镀层性能的研究

Abstract在甲酸盐体系中制备厚度为50μm硬铬镀层,并对镀层的沉积速率、硬度、粗糙度及耐磨耐蚀性能进行了考察。结果表明:在电镀初期镀层的厚度和沉积时间成正比,而且镀层外观质量良好,当电镀50 min 后镀层质量下降,镀层粗糙度随着镀层厚度的增加而增大;未经热处理,镀层的硬度及耐磨性能和六价铬镀层相差不大,经过600 ℃ 热处理后镀层的硬度增大,而耐磨性能反而减小;三价铬镀层比六价铬镀层更不容易被腐蚀,但一旦被腐蚀,前者的被腐蚀速率比后者的要大。
